1.) Tsitsipas Elbow Surgery

World No. 4, Stefanos Tsitsipas, underwent elbow surgery following his early exit from the ATP Finals. The surgery appears to have been mild from his comments because he shared he’ll be headed to Dubai for pre-season in two weeks and that he’s looking forward to Australia.

2.) Peng Shuai Surfaces in Video

Hu Xijin, editor-in-chief of China state-run media, the Global Times, shared a video showing Peng Shuai at a youth tennis event, the first time she’s been seen in public since accusing former vice premier, Zhang Gaoli of sexual assault. Unfortunately, there’s no way to verify exactly when the video was taken, and it did little to address the WTA’s concerns, which WTA Chairmain & CEO calls “insufficient.”

3.) Unique Tennis Art Exhibit

Visual artist, David Shrigley, set up a fun art exhibit at the Stephen Friedman Gallery in London. Called the Mayfair Tennis Ball Exchange, the interactive exhibit features 12,000 tennis balls lined up perfectly on walls and allows anyone to come in and grab a fresh tennis ball as long as they replace it with one of their own. As a result, the exhibit will take on an entirely new life.

4.) The BallMan Project

Sidelined due to an ongoing foot injury, Stan Wawrinka announced the BallMan project, a collection of 5,555 digital Non-Fungible Tokens (NFTs), launched on the Ethereum blockchain. Beyond artwork, the project offers elements of prizes for fans and the potential donation of $1M to the Mak-a-Wish foundation if all NFTs are sold.

5.) ATP Institutes New Rules

The ATP has announced new rules regarding toilet breaks during matches. The change comes in response to the controversy surrounding the topic in 2021, particularly Stefanos Tsitsipas’s seven-minute break during his US Open match against Andy Murray.
